ऋग्वेद १०.१०४.६

Ṛgveda 10.104.6

ṛṣi
अष्टको वैश्वामित्रः
devatā
इन्द्रः
chandas
त्रिष्टुप्

upa̱ brahmā̍ṇi harivo̱ hari̍bhyā̱ṃ soma̍sya yāhi pī̱taye̍ su̱tasya̍ |indra̍ tvā ya̱jñaḥ kṣama̍māṇamānaḍdā̱śvām̐ a̍syadhva̱rasya̍ prake̱taḥ ||

Transliteration IAST

upa̱ brahmā̍ṇi harivo̱ hari̍bhyā̱ṃ soma̍sya yāhi pī̱taye̍ su̱tasya̍ | indra̍ tvā ya̱jñaḥ kṣama̍māṇamānaḍdā̱śvām̐ a̍syadhva̱rasya̍ prake̱taḥ ||

Padapāṭha word by word, as recited

उप | ब्रह्माणि | हरि-वः | हरि-भ्याम् | सोमस्य | याहि | पीतये | सुतस्य | इन्द्र | त्वा | यज्ञः | क्षममाणम् | आनट् | दाश्वान् | असि | अध्वरस्य | प्र-केतः

upa | brahmāṇi | hari-vaḥ | hari-bhyām | somasya | yāhi | pītaye | sutasya | indra | tvā | yajñaḥ | kṣamamāṇam | ānaṭ | dāśvān | asi | adhvarasya | pra-ketaḥ

Translations signed

Lord of the Bays, come with thy two Bay Horses, come to our prayers, to drink the juice of Soma. To thee comes sacrifice which thou acceptest: thou, skilled in holy rites, art he who giveth.

Ralph T.H. GriffithThe Hymns of the Rigveda, translated with a popular commentary, 1896 · public domain
